At Camp SMILE, we believe that everyone should have the opportunity to experience all the joys of summer camp. That’s why we’ve created a special residential camp for individuals with disabilities aged five to fifty, plus their siblings. Our one-to-one camper-to-counselor ratio helps campers adjust to a different environment and fosters meaningful relationships with their counselors. Plus, with adapted rules and modified equipment, campers can take part in a variety of activities, like swimming, boating, fishing, horseback riding, zip-lines, archery, and more. At Camp SMILE, we’re committed to giving every person the chance to make unforgettable memories at summer camp.
